In today’s fast-paced online world, making your website fast and efficient is key. Knowing how to make your WordPress theme run smoothly is vital. By speeding up your site, you make it better for users, help it rank higher on search engines, and keep visitors from leaving quickly. You can make your site faster by choosing a theme that loads quickly, optimizing images, and using browser caching. This guide will show you how to use these tips to make your website work better for everyone.
Key Takeaways
- Website speed is vital for user experience and SEO.
- Assessing the current theme’s performance is the first step in optimization.
- Choosing a lightweight theme enhances load times significantly.
- Image optimization plays a vital role in reducing load speed.
- Minifying code can drastically improve website performance.
- Browser caching is a powerful tool for faster page loads.
- A Content Delivery Network (CDN) helps in distributing content efficiently.
The Importance of Speed and Performance
Speed and performance are key in web design. They affect how users feel, how well your site ranks on search engines, and how engaged visitors are. A fast-loading website grabs attention and makes visitors want to dive deeper into your content.
Enhancing User Experience
A quick website makes for a better user experience. Fast-loading pages keep users interested and encourage them to explore more. This helps keep visitors around and makes them feel good about their visit.
Impact on Search Engine Rankings
Search engines like Google value site speed a lot. Sites that load fast tend to rank better in searches. This means more people can find your site, which is key to getting new visitors and staying competitive.
Reducing Bounce Rate
A high bounce rate means people leave your site quickly, often because it takes too long to load. Making your site fast helps keep users around. This is crucial for boosting sales and long-term success.
Assessing Your Current Theme Performance
Improving your WordPress theme’s speed starts with checking its current performance. Many tools help measure different aspects of your site. These tools give you key data on how your site is doing.
Utilizing Performance Measurement Tools
Tools like Google PageSpeed Insights and GTmetrix give deep insights into your website’s performance. They look at many factors that affect user experience. This helps you know where to make changes for better performance.
Analyzing Load Times and Response Rates
Load times and response rates are key to your website’s performance. They show how fast pages load and how quickly they respond to user actions. Keeping an eye on these helps you spot issues and keep your site running smoothly.
Identifying Bottlenecks
When performance problems happen, finding the cause is crucial. Often, it’s due to big files, too many plugins, or slow code. By identifying these issues, you can fix them. This makes your site faster and improves user happiness.
Choosing a Lightweight Theme
Choosing the right theme is key for a fast and efficient WordPress site. A theme that’s lightweight can make your site load faster and improve user experience. Fast WordPress themes have features that make them efficient and effective.
Key Features of Fast WordPress Themes
Before picking a theme, know what makes a theme fast and lightweight. Here are important points to think about:
- Minimal HTTP Requests: It cuts down on server requests, making your site load quicker.
- Responsive Design: It works well on all devices without slowing down.
- Optimized Coding: It uses clean coding to boost performance.
- Schema Markup: It helps search engines understand your site faster, improving speed.
Popular Lightweight Themes to Consider
Many themes are known for their speed and performance. Here are some top choices:
Theme Name | Features | Customizability | Performance Rating |
---|---|---|---|
Astra | Lightweight, minimal design | High, with multiple starter templates | 95/100 |
Hello | Designed for Elementor, super fast | Medium, basic options | 98/100 |
OceanWP | Great for eCommerce, responsive | High, extensive customization possibilities | 90/100 |
Choosing a lightweight theme and picking popular fast ones sets your WordPress site up for success. This approach boosts user engagement and helps with SEO.
Optimizing Images and Media
Images and media make a website look great but can slow it down if not optimized. Making images smaller helps speed up the site and makes users happy. We use image compression, the right formats, and lazy loading to help.
Image Compression Techniques
Image compression makes files smaller without losing quality. Tools like TinyPNG and ImageOptim help shrink JPEG and PNG files. This keeps images clear and doesn’t slow down the site.
Choosing the Right Formats
Picking the right image formats is key for a fast website. JPEG is great for photos because it compresses well. WebP is better for images that need to be transparent or show detailed graphics. Using the right formats helps with image optimization.
Implementing Lazy Loading
Lazy loading makes pages load faster by loading images only when needed. As users scroll, images appear, cutting down on initial load time and saving bandwidth. This boosts speed and helps with SEO, making the site look good and run smoothly.
Image Format | Best Use Case | Compression Efficiency | Support for Transparency |
---|---|---|---|
JPEG | Photographs | Medium | No |
PNG | Graphics with Text | Low | Yes |
WebP | Both Photos & Graphics | High | Yes |
GIF | Simple Animations | Low | Yes |
Minifying CSS, JavaScript, and HTML
Minifying code is key to making websites run faster. It means getting rid of extra stuff like spaces and comments in CSS, JavaScript, and HTML files. This makes the files smaller, which means they load quicker, making users happier.
Understanding Code Minification
Code optimization aims to make websites work better by making their files smaller. Minifying files like CSS, JavaScript, and HTML means less data for users to download. This is especially good for mobile users with slow internet. Tools like Autoptimize help make this easy, making websites run smoother.
Benefits of Combining Files
Merging files is another way to speed up websites. When you combine CSS and JavaScript, the browser has to make fewer requests. This means the server works less hard and pages load faster. A site that loads quickly is not just better for users but also looks good to search engines.
Optimization Step | Impact on Performance |
---|---|
Minifying CSS | Decreases file size, reduces load times |
Minifying JavaScript | Improves execution speed, enhances interactivity |
Minifying HTML | Reduces markup size, expedites rendering |
Combining CSS Files | Fewer HTTP requests, faster loading |
Combining JavaScript Files | Decreases load time, improves speed |
Leveraging Browser Caching
Browser caching is a key tool for making websites run faster. It lets browsers save static files on devices, so pages load quicker on future visits. This makes websites more enjoyable for everyone.
How Caching Improves Load Times
With browser caching, files like images, CSS, and JavaScript are saved on devices. So, they don’t need to be loaded from the server every time. This means faster load times, which keeps users happy and engaged.
Configuring Cache Plugins
To use browser caching well, setting up caching plugins is crucial. Plugins like W3 Total Cache and WP Super Cache make static HTML versions of pages. These versions load faster without hitting the database as much. With the right settings, these plugins help reduce server load and boost performance. A good caching plan is key for a fast WordPress site.
Using a Content Delivery Network (CDN)
A Content Delivery Network (CDN) plays a key role in making websites faster. It spreads content across many servers around the world. This means users get data from a server close to them, cutting down on wait times. Websites load faster, making for a better experience for everyone.
Benefits of a CDN for Speed
Using a CDN has many benefits for speeding up websites. The main advantages are:
- Faster Load Times: People get to websites quicker, which means less waiting.
- Reduced Server Load: By moving traffic to CDN servers, the main server gets less busy.
- Improved Reliability: CDNs have backups. If one server goes down, another can step in.
- Bandwidth Cost Savings: Being more efficient means spending less on data transfer.
Selecting the Right CDN Provider
It’s important to pick the right CDN provider for the best results. Consider these points:
- Geographic Coverage: Make sure the provider has servers all over the world for fast content delivery.
- Performance Metrics: Check how fast and reliable they are to see if they really improve website speed.
- Pricing: Compare costs to see if the features are worth the money.
- Additional Features: Look for extra services like DDoS protection and SSL support for better speed and security.
Optimizing Your Database
Keeping your website fast and running smoothly is key. Regular database cleanup helps your WordPress site work better by getting rid of unused data. This makes your site faster and improves how users experience it.
Cleaning Up Unused Data
Unused data can slow down your database. Things like old post revisions, spam comments, and expired transients are common culprits. By regularly checking and removing these, you can make your site faster and more reliable.
Setting Up a Database Optimization Plugin
Using an optimization plugin makes cleaning your database easier. Plugins like WP-Optimize automate tasks like removing old data and optimizing tables. This saves time and keeps your site running smoothly. It’s important to use these plugins regularly for a fast and efficient WordPress site.
Reducing HTTP Requests
Improving website performance means cutting down on HTTP requests. Each time a browser loads a webpage, it asks for many resources like images, scripts, and stylesheets. Too many requests can slow things down, hurting user experience and engagement. To make your website faster, start by finding out which requests take the most time and resources.
Identifying Resource-Heavy Requests
Look at your site’s performance metrics to see which HTTP requests take the longest. Tools like Google PageSpeed Insights and GTmetrix give insights into these heavy requests. This helps you focus on making changes for a better website.
Strategies for Minimizing Requests
To make your website faster, try a few strategies. Start by using fewer plugins since each one adds more HTTP requests. Combining CSS and JavaScript files into one can also reduce requests. For images, use CSS sprites to put several images into one file. These steps can make your website run smoother, giving users a better experience.